Webb23 dec. 2024 · Russia was suffering heavy losses in the war, there was high inflation and severe food shortages at home, which compounded the grinding poverty most Russians … WebbThe Russian populist movement, inspired by the writings of Alexander Herzen, emerged in the years immediately following the emancipation of the serfs in 1861. The populists believed that the peasant commune was the germ of the future socialist society and that Russia should follow its own path, avoiding the evils of capitalism.
